HLTC 595
Practicum in Health Care
University of New Hampshire-Main Campus · UGRD · Fall 2026
Catalog description
This project-based practicum is an entry-level field experience designed to assist health care-related majors in exploring career and vocational settings in which they can use and apply their knowledge and skills. The practicum is exploratory in nature, involves extensive student initiative in designing and implementing the practicum, and is conducted under the supervision of the practicum mentor. A supplementary objective of the practicum is to explore and assess possibilities for settings and situations in which the student may engage for the internship of HLTC 795 or to investigate an evidence-based health and wellness topic for HLTC 798 . Earlier registration deadlines apply. Please consult your advisor.
